    First and foremost, the annual game against Wisconsin for Paul Bunyan's Axe is always a must-watch. This rivalry is one of the oldest and most storied in college football, dating back to the late 19th century. The Axe itself is a symbol of pride and tradition, and the game is always hard-fought, regardless of the teams' records. Whether it's played in Madison or Minneapolis, the atmosphere is electric, and the stakes are always high. A win against Wisconsin is not just a victory on the field; it's a statement of dominance in the Big Ten.

    Another key game to watch is the matchup against Iowa. The Floyd of Rosedale trophy is on the line in this rivalry, which has its own unique history and traditions. The game is often a physical battle, with both teams known for their strong defenses and ground games. A win against Iowa can provide a significant boost in the Big Ten West standings and bragging rights for the year. The intensity of this rivalry makes it a game that fans eagerly anticipate each season.
